George Winter

George Michael Winter, Sr. 78 of Palmer Twp., passed away Wednesday February 1, 2017 in his home surrounded by his family. He was born on April 6, 1938 in Easton a son of the late George and Josephine (Corriere) Winter. George and his wife the former Carole Cuvo celebrated 56 years of marriage together. He was employed as an electrician for IBEW Local 102 for over 45 years until his retirement. He was the owner of the Lehigh Valley Skydiving Club which operated out of the former Bethlehem/Easton Airport. He was a pilot since 16 years of age, owning several planes throughout his life. George was a graduate of Easton High School. George was of the Catholic faith, and a member of the Pomfret Club. In addition to his wife Carole, George is survived by his sons George M. Winter, Jr of Tatamy, Andrew A. Winter and wife Debra of Palmer Twp., and grandchildren Kyle A. Winter of Hoboken, NJ, George M. Winter III of Tatamy and Elisha N. Winter of Saratoga Springs, NY. In addition to his parents, brothers William and Larry Winter preceded George in death. Services will be private.
